Output ec86b69dee62303a2fada72703b498c2d1b2b87e0de37653c2bf94c303c43916:1

value
21963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 752b23d442aecb5a1595a7dfc33bbccdcc0a080a OP_EQUAL
address
3CNYfQRiHXKbkEHv73m5KFXXTnYYb2iFGC
transaction
ec86b69dee62303a2fada72703b498c2d1b2b87e0de37653c2bf94c303c43916